Thank you, Michael II.
The login code is great - (I'm already in) - but unfortunately, the procedure isn't as applicable as described in the VW Technical Bulletin - it's either too old or only intended for the American market.
On Adaptation Channel 1, I have a value of 32768 – somewhere I once read that this value is used for changes of...
subtract or add specific amounts from this value.
must. Do you have any information about, or regarding the procedure for increasing the idle speed?
By the way, my wife's Passat AFN has 800 rpm. My Golf AHF also has the value 32768 in adaptation under channel 1, but it has an idle speed of 915 rpm - which is almost a little high - but it runs well when starting!

Hello Jürgen,
If you increase the value (I increased it in increments of 10), that will also work.
increase the idle speed.
Depending on the version of the control unit, there are different minimum and maximum values.
Just give it a try...
